Why consider ungit?
ungit is an open-source web-based Git UI that brings interactivity to Git. It visualizes git trees as interactive visual nodes with drag-and-drop branch rebasing and commit merging.

Overview of ungit
ungit runs in any browser and allows intuitive visualization of branching logic, making complex Git histories easy to grasp.
